How Findwell works
Pick your state and whether you are an individual or an organization. Findwell shows national resources plus your state's, grouped by what you need: crisis and safety, health, legal, housing, youth and family, and more.
Each card is plain language: what it offers, who it is for, and a link straight to the organization's own page. Funding cards also show how to apply and the deadline.
Findwell does not collect your information and does not apply on your behalf. It points you to the official source for every resource. National crisis lines are always shown, wherever you are.
Your privacy
Findwell is a static site. It has no account, no login, and no analytics or tracking. It does not store what you search for and does not collect your information. Nothing you do here is sent to us.
How we handle safety
National crisis and support lines are shown for everyone, wherever you are. For local organizations, Findwell links to the organization's own page rather than republishing addresses or meeting details of youth and at-risk services. Every state carries a dated, sourced summary of its legal landscape. A Quick exit button is on every page; it sends you to a neutral site and replaces this page in your history.
